Description: An article about OOS or occupational overuse syndrome
Instructions: Read the sentences below and answer the questions or fill in the spaces
OOS is when your arms or shoulders or wrists get sore.
OOS is when you work doing the same job over and over again.
O = occupational = at work
O = overuse = same action over and over again
S = syndrome = a sickness
To stop OOS have short breaks from time to time.
To stop getting OOS move your feet and shoulders around.
